What Lighting System Does the 2005 Smart Fortwo Have?
Owners of the 2005 Smart Fortwo will find a total of 7 lighting elements throughout the vehicle's exterior. It features a standard lighting system powered by a dual-bulb halogen configuration using separate H7 low beam and H1 high beam bulbs for precise light distribution. 2005 Smart Fortwo Bulb Size Chart
| Position | Bulb Size | Shop |
|---|---|---|
| High Beam | H1 | Buy H1 → |
| Low Beam | H7 | Buy H7 → |
| Side Marker | W5W | Buy W5W → |
| Turn Signal Front | 7507 | Buy 7507 → |
| Parking Light | W5W | Buy W5W → |
| Brake Light | 921 | Buy 921 → |
| Tail Light | 7528 | Buy 7528 → |
